Job Description:

The Role
We are looking for a Senior Channel Sales Manager to join our Microsoft Channel team. This is a quota-carrying role focused on driving annual recurring revenue (ARR) through our Microsoft-certified reseller and VAR partner network, primarily partners selling Jet (BI/reporting) and Quick Planning into the Dynamics 365 Business Central ecosystem.

You will own a portfolio of active reseller partners and will work closely with strategic partners through structured joint business plans; building the relationships, enablement, and co-selling motions needed to make those partnerships genuinely productive. 

This is a remote role based in the United States. Travel is required (up to 50%) for partner meetings, joint customer engagements, and industry events.

Key Responsibilities
Meet or exceed your ARR quota through partner-sourced and partner-influenced reseller deals. This is the most critical KPI for the role.

Aggressively grow existing Microsoft channel pipeline by enabling partners, executing joint go-to-market plans, and systematically activating additional insightsoftware solutions.

Develop and execute joint business plans with your top reseller partners, covering pipeline targets, go-to-market activities, and quarterly business reviews (QBRs).

Build and maintain strong pipeline through account mapping, co-selling, and co-marketing initiatives with partners.

Enable partners to position and sell insightsoftware solutions effectively; applying the Engage → Enable → Empower framework to drive partner readiness and sustained productivity.

Manage channel conflict professionally and in line with insightsoftware's rules of engagement.

Coordinate internal resources; including sales, marketing, customer success, and technical support to meet partner expectations and performance objectives.

Monitor and respond to competitive activity in the Microsoft ecosystem, with particular focus on protecting and expanding share against direct competitors.

Maintain accurate Salesforce records and provide reliable pipeline forecasts; conduct monthly and quarterly business reviews with internal leadership.
